Q1: (Palindrome number) Write a program of C++ that prompts the user to enter a three-digit integer and determines whether it is a palindrome number. A number is palindrome if it reads the same from right to left and from left to right.

 

Here is a sample run of this program:

Enter a three-digit integer: 121 121 is a palindrome

 

Enter a three-digit integer: 123 123 not a palindrome
